Seafloor geology is the branch of geology that studies the physical structure, composition, and processes of the Earth's ocean floor. It includes the investigation of features such as tectonic plates, mid-ocean ridges, trenches, volcanic activity, sediment layers, and seafloor spreading mechanisms. Understanding seafloor geology is crucial for insights into Earth's geological history, plate tectonics, mineral resources, and earthquake activity.

Key Features

  • Analysis of tectonic plate boundaries and movement
  • Mapping of undersea geological formations like trenches and ridges
  • Study of sediment deposition and ocean floor composition
  • Investigation of volcanic activity and hydrothermal vents
  • Use of advanced technology such as sonar mapping and submersibles
  • Insights into Earth's geological evolution and processes
